What Is Bone Broth Protein?
Understanding the Context
Bone broth protein is derived from slow-cooked animal bones, connective tissues, and sometimes meat, which release a rich blend of collagen peptides, gelatin, amino acids, minerals, and electrolytes. Unlike isolated collagen or gelatin powders, bone broth protein retains the synergistic benefits of the whole food, offering a slower-digesting, nutrient-dense source of protein and gelatin.
When simmered for hours, the natural collagen in bones breaks down into hydrolyzed collagen peptides and gelatin, which are more easily absorbed by the body. This gentle cooking process also unlocks minerals like calcium, magnesium, and phosphorus—nutrients essential for bone health, joint function, and overall vitality.
Why Bone Broth Protein Stands Out
- High Bioavailability
Bone broth protein is rich in hydrolyzed peptides, meaning the protein is pre-digested into smaller, easily absorbed fragments. This makes it ideal for individuals with digestive sensitivities or those seeking a bioavailable, easy-to-tolerate protein source.

Nutrient-Dense and Whole-Food Based
Unlike synthetic isolates or whey protein, bone broth delivers a full spectrum of amino acids—especially glycine, proline, hydroxyproline, and glutamine—along with essential minerals. These nutrients support joint resilience, gut healing, immune modulation, and skin health. -
Joint and Bone Support
Collagen and glycine in bone broth are linked to improved cartilage health and reduced joint pain. For those managing arthritis or recovering from injury, bone broth protein offers a natural, anti-inflammatory solution that nourishes connective tissues from within. -
Gut and Digestion Benefits
Gelatin and amino acids in bone broth help repair the intestinal lining, support digestive enzymes, and promote a healthy gut microbiome—making this protein a powerful ally for leaky gut syndrome and digestive wellness. -
Immune System Boost
The arginine and glutamine in bone broth are known to support immune function, help maintain a healthy mucus lining, and provide amino acid precursors vital for producing nitric oxide and cytokines.

Whether you prefer it hot, cold, or mixed into smoothies, bone broth protein adds a savory depth that enhances soups, bone broth-based stews, beverages, or baked goods. Its mild, slightly nutty flavor blends seamlessly—up to 1–2 tablespoons per serving—to support daily wellness without overpowering recipes.
For optimal benefits, look for slow-cooked, organic, and low-sodium bone broth protein powders or homemade versions using grass-fed bones and bone marrow for maximum nutrient density.
